The flag is 1:2 light grey with white scandinavian cross swedish style - something like (7+4+7):(11+4+21). On the intersection, the shield from the local Coat of Arms, iberian shape, width equal to the flag's height and thus blazoned: Gules, on two swords hilted or and bladed argent set in saltite and pointing upawrds a book sable bound or bearing "A.D. 1689.". Gules is shown as dark red.
